Bizerte vs Venice Climate & Distance Between

Italy flag
  • The distance between Bizerte, Tunisia and Venice, Italy is approximately 942 km or 586 mi.
  • To reach Bizerte in this distance one would set out from Venice bearing 193.9° or SSW and follow the great circles arc to approach Bizerte bearing 192.2° or SSW .
  • Bizerte has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a) whereas Venice has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Bizerte is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ome whereas Venice is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The mean temperature is 5.3 °C (9.5°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 5.2 °C (9.4°F) less in Bizerte.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 118.5 mm (4.7 in) less which is equivalent to 118.5 l/m² (2.91 US gal/ft²) or 1,185,000 l/ha (126,684 US gal/ac) less. About 6/7 as much.
  • There are 792 more hours of sunlight per year in Bizerte. In whichever way circa 2h 10' more per day or about 1 3/8 as many.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.2° higher in Bizerte than in Venice.
  • Relative humidity levels are 15% lower.
  • The mean dew point temperature is 1.7°C (3°F) higher.
